Method and device for controlling inductive loads

      
Application Number 13382914
Grant Number 09444387
Status In Force
Filing Date 2010-06-23
First Publication Date 2012-05-24
Grant Date 2016-09-13
Owner ATELTECH AS (Norway)
Inventor Antonsen, Dag

Abstract

Control circuitry for inductive loads comprehending a DC power source (DC), electrical switches (A and R) and appropriate electrical conductors to direct current to an inductive load, as the control system includes a primary circuit and a secondary circuit which is partly concurrent with the primary electrical circuit. The primary electrical circuit includes a series of DC power sources (DC), an inductive load in the form of an electric motor (M) or transformer (T) and a capacitor (C), while the secondary electrical circuit includes the inductive loads and capacitor (C), since the two electrical switches (A and R) are so arranged that the power of a first operational phase is driven through the primary electric circuit by the voltage supplied by the DC power source (DC) while the current in another phase of operation runs through the secondary electric circuit by the voltage supplied by the capacitor (C).
